Transaction 1918ebdaefa870ca8786dcb474e94c47cc5cde31c7291aae0f3e86a99b5db976

1 Input
2 Outputs
  • 1918ebdaefa870ca8786dcb474e94c47cc5cde31c7291aae0f3e86a99b5db976:0
  • value  43795855184
    address  18NVTTZRciqRMq4dLLnm9XadFauRLuVnhf
  • 1918ebdaefa870ca8786dcb474e94c47cc5cde31c7291aae0f3e86a99b5db976:1
  • value  874617
    address  14GCBfJRu6N7JRiEdXcmRxcRERobVFbaCP